Over the past 10 years, there have been 5 property sales recorded in the RG1 4QL postcode area. The highest sale price reached £830,000, while the most recent sale was a property sold in September 2021 for £830,000.
The estimated average property value in RG1 4QL currently stands at £489,293, which is approximately 16.9%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£6,830.
Property prices in RG1 4QL have risen by 2.1% over the past year , with a total increase of 11%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 56.9%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is other, making up around 40% of transactions , followed by flat and terraced.
Housing in RG1 4QL is predominantly rented, with an estimated 100% of homes being rented, either privately or through social housing.
